How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Spring?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Spring Studio Apartments | $1,237 | $719 | $2,322 |
Spring 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,357 | $627 | $4,297 |
Spring 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,742 | $955 | $6,017 |
Spring 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,113 | $1,264 | $6,013 |
Spring 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,459 | $1,438 | $7,000 |

Spring Overview
Officially located within the city limits of Houston, Spring is an idyllic locale within the Lone Star State that effortlessly melds classic Texas hospitality with big city opportunity. From scenic natural views to the flourishing arts and entertainment districts of Houston, Spring apartments are as sunny as their moniker would lead you to believe.
Why live in Spring, TX?
With a large number of options for work and school, apartments in Spring are an ideal spot for young professionals and growing families to reside. A wide array of public parks also can be found with ease, making the city a hit with the nature loving sect, and the explosive job market opportunities of the nearby Houston scene make this sleepy city a sure-fire hit for those on the hunt for solid employment.
